How much do virtual nurse coach j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 4, 2026, the average hourly pay for virtual nurse coach in Raleigh, NC is $37.42,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$27.12 and $41.59 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a virtual nurse coach?

A Virtual Nurse Coach is a licensed nurse who provides remote guidance and support to patients in managing their health and wellness. They work via phone or video calls to educate, motivate, and empower individuals to achieve their health goals. Responsibilities may include chronic disease management, lifestyle coaching, medication adherence support, and care coordination. Virtual Nurse Coaches often collaborate with healthcare teams to ensure patients receive comprehensive and personalized care. This role combines clinical expertise with coaching techniques to improve patient outcomes and overall well-being.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a virtual nurse coach?

To thrive as a Virtual Nurse Coach, you need strong clinical nursing experience, a valid RN license, and a solid background in patient education and health coaching. Familiarity with telehealth platforms, remote monitoring tools, and secure electronic communication systems is typically required; additional certifications like Certified Health Coach or Chronic Care Professional can be beneficial. Outstanding interpersonal skills, motivational interviewing techniques, and organizational abilities help set top candidates apart. These competencies are vital for effectively engaging remote patients, ensuring privacy compliance, and delivering personalized care that supports positive health outcomes.

What are some common challenges faced by virtual nurse coaches, and how can they be managed?

Virtual Nurse Coaches often face challenges such as building strong rapport with patients remotely, ensuring clear communication despite the lack of in-person cues, and managing technological issues that may disrupt virtual sessions. Staying organized and proactive with follow-ups is essential to keep patients engaged and motivated in their health journey. Utilizing reliable telehealth tools, maintaining up-to-date knowledge of best practices, and participating in professional development can help overcome these obstacles. By fostering trust and adapting communication styles, Virtual Nurse Coaches can ensure high-quality coaching and patient satisfaction.

How to become a virtual nurse coach?

To become a virtual nurse coach, you typically need a registered nurse (RN) license and experience in patient education or coaching. Additional certifications in health coaching or specialized training in telehealth platforms can enhance your qualifications, and strong communication skills are essential for effective virtual coaching. Some roles may require a bachelor's degree in nursing or related fields, along with familiarity with electronic health records and telehealth tools.

Manager Clinical Performance & Quality Coding

LOCATION: The position requires that you be in the office 3x per week. You must be within a commutable distance of one of our eligible offices.

HOURS: General business hours, Monday through Friday (8-5 central)

Hybrid 2: This role requires associates to be in-office 3 days per week, fostering collaboration and connectivity, while providing flexibility to support productivity and work-life balance. This approach combines structured office engagement with the autonomy of virtual work, promoting a dynamic and adaptable workplace.

Please note that per our policy on hybrid/virtual work, candidates not within a reasonable commuting distance from the posting location(s) will not be considered for employment, unless accommodation is granted as required by law.

Responsible for leading the quality documentation and value capture for all provider visit medical encounters to ensure application of accurate diagnosis codes (ICD-10 codes).

Primary duties include but not limited to:

  • Serves as the primary resource and subject matter expert on all CMS Risk Adjustment and quality documentation.

  • Develop and deliver clinical focused training on advance coding and documentation while incorporating coder feedback.

  • Liaison to the clinical leadership on alignment of goals and workflows to support value capture initiatives and high-quality clinical documentation.

  • Develop performance management plan, KPI's and clinical level tracking to meet quarterly goals for coding timeliness, accuracy, and Risk Adjustment.

  • Develop and manage clinical quality reviews to ensure peer review and clinical quality chart audit process including targeting chart reviews, auditing percentages, score guidelines feedback mechanism and ensure compliance with remediation procedures.

  • Develop operational and clinical workflows for closing HEDIS care opportunities to ensure practices and health plan success.

  • Participate in peer review of medical documentation for completed visits notes as well as patient profile information in EMR.

  • Hires, trains, coaches, counsels, and evaluates performance of direct reports.

Required Qualifications

  • Requires a current, active, valid, and unrestricted nurse practitioner (NP) or physician assistant (PA) license from the state in which you reside.

  • Requires a master's in Nursing (or PA equivalent) and at least 3 years of clinical experience in applying appropriate diagnosis in the Medicare HCC Mode; or any combination of education and experience, which would provide an equivalent background.

  • Requires experience with CMS Risk Models.

Preferred Qualifications

  • You must have previous management/supervisory experience with direct reports.

  • HEDIS experience is preferred.

  • Experience with clinical data/documentation integrity is preferred (CDEO or CDEI).

  • Prefer AAPC Certified Risk Adjustment Coder (CRC) certification.
